> This patch is a small supplement for Patch “virtio-net: put virtio-net
> header inline with data”.
>
> This patch set dev->needed_headroom for virtio-net device to put
> virtio-net header in.
>
> Currently, TCP packages have enough room, but UDP packages do not.
>
> For UDP packages, sk_buff is alloced in fun __ip_append_data. The size
> equals “alloclen + hh_len + 15”, and “hh_len =
> LL_RESERVED_SPACE(rt->dst.dev);”.
>
> The Macro is defined as follows:
>
> #define LL_RESERVED_SPACE(dev) \
>
> ((((dev)->hard_header_len+(dev)->needed_headroom)&~(HH_DATA_MOD - 1))
> + HH_DATA_MOD)
>
> By default, for UDP packages, after skb is allocated, only 16 bytes
> reserved. And 2 bytes remained after mac header is set. Not enough to
> put virtio-net header in.
>
> If we set dev->needed_headroom to 12 or 10 (according to
> mergeable_rx_bufs is on or off ), more room can be reserved.
>
> Then there is enough room for UDP packages to put the header in.

Hi:

Please submit a formal patch that obeys the rule of
Documentation/SubmittingPatches. Then you verify this by checking
whether or not it was captured by patchwork:
http://patchwork.ozlabs.org/project/netdev/list/.

For this patch, it's better to put your test method and result in the
commit log also.

Thanks
